Web13 jun. 2024 · One of the techniques in orienteering and adventure racing is to thumb the map as you go. Thumbing the map – that is, moving the tip of your thumb along with your actual location – makes for faster acquisition of where you are on the map, and hopefully prevents you from overrunning a control or checkpoint, or missing an attack point. WebA computer with both Open Orienteering Mapper and QGIS installed. Both are free, open source programs. OOM is the main thing we’ll use to actually draw orienteering maps. QGIS is a massive general-purpose mapping program that we’ll only use for one trick: extracting contours from digital elevation data.
